Overview We are seeking a dedicated and compassionate Registered Behavior Technician (RBT) to join our team. The RBT will work under the supervision of a Board Certified Behavior Analyst (BCBA) to implement individualized treatment plans for clients with developmental disabilities and autism. This role is essential in providing support and education to clients and their families, helping them achieve their goals through effective behavioral interventions. Responsibilities Implement ABA treatment plans under BCBA supervision Support teens with behavior reduction, coping skills, and daily living skills Collect accurate session data and maintain documentation Follow behavior intervention plans with fidelity Communicate professionally with caregivers and supervisors Maintain client safety and uphold ethical standards • Experience Previous experience working with individuals with developmental disabilities or autism is preferred. Familiarity with behavior management techniques and the implementation of care plans is highly desirable. Knowledge of medical terminology and HIPAA compliance is an asset Experience with at‑risk youth, including those with trauma histories Experience supporting teens with mental health challenges such as anxiety, depression, mood disorders, or emotional dysregulation Familiarity with crisis‑prevention strategies Ability to build rapport with youth who may be resistant, guarded, or inconsistent in engagement A background in special education or related fields will be considered a plus.
